There’s no need to take your BMW M3 or M4 to your nearest dealership for a software update as BMW will automatically initiate update version 21-07 using Over-The-Air technology for vehicles using the iDrive 7 operating system.
For starters, don’t be alarmed if you notice that your M3 or M4 sounds different because BMW has enhanced the engine start sound entering the cabin via the speakers and BMW says that owners “will be inspired by a refinement of the sound when starting the engine.”
Furthermore, M3/M4 Competition models equipped with an 8-speed automatic transmission will benefit from “clearer audio confirmation of gear changes and changes in shifting loads.”
Other major updates include enhanced Lane Departure Warning that can detect narrow unmarked roads, updated navigation that’s better at detecting congestion, enhanced audio and personalisation for the BMW News app and for music streamers, updated features for Spotify and Sirius XM Pandora.
